The mining industry is one of the largest sectors for centrifugal draught fans due to the need for ventilation in underground and surface mining operations. These fans are used to supply fresh air to workers, remove hazardous gases, and control temperature and humidity in confined spaces. Mining operations require robust, durable, and high-efficiency ventilation systems to ensure safety and compliance with regulatory standards. The petrochemical industry relies heavily on centrifugal draught fans to maintain air quality, control temperature, and ensure the proper functioning of chemical processing facilities. These fans are used to handle large volumes of air and gases, particularly in chemical plants, refineries, and gas processing plants. The need for efficient ventilation systems is critical in the petrochemical industry due to the potentially hazardous nature of chemicals and gases involved in production processes. Centrifugal draught fans play a crucial role in safely venting these gases, reducing the risk of explosions, fires, and toxic exposure to workers.

The electronics industry utilizes centrifugal draught fans primarily in cooling systems for electronic components, especially in large-scale manufacturing environments. As electronic devices become smaller, more powerful, and densely packed with components, the need for efficient cooling has grown significantly. Centrifugal draught fans are ideal for this purpose, as they provide effective airflow while maintaining compact design characteristics that are suitable for electronics manufacturing lines and equipment. These fans help prevent overheating, which can degrade the performance and lifespan of sensitive electronic components.

The automotive engineering sector uses centrifugal draught fans for ventilation and air circulation in various manufacturing processes, including vehicle assembly lines and paint booths. These fans are critical in controlling air quality, temperature, and humidity in these environments to ensure the safety and quality of the production process. In particular, centrifugal draught fans are utilized to remove toxic fumes and airborne particulates generated during vehicle manufacturing and paint curing processes. 2. How does a centrifugal draught fan work?
A centrifugal draught fan works by drawing air into the fan's center and expelling it at a right angle, generating high pressure to move air efficiently in ventilation systems.
